Why work with Pluss for Supported Employment?
For employers, it offers a smarter, more sustainable way to recruit. Pluss works directly with businesses to understand their needs, match them with motivated candidates, and provide ongoing in-work support so placements succeed long term.

Employers who adopt supported employment benefit from:
- Improved retention – supported employees stay longer, saving time and recruitment costs.
- Higher morale and team culture – inclusive workplaces see stronger teamwork, engagement, and loyalty.
- Access to untapped talent – skilled, motivated individuals who bring fresh perspectives and problem-solving skills.
- Enhanced reputation – as a socially responsible, Disability Confident employer.
- Reduced costs – replacing a staff member can cost up to 30% of their annual salary; inclusive recruitment helps lower turnover.

Supporting inclusive practice
We work side-by-side with employers to make inclusion easy and effective.
That might mean helping to adapt a job description, suggesting workplace adjustments, providing on-the-job coaching, or reviewing policies to ensure accessibility.
From recruitment through to retention, we offer practical, hands-on support that helps employers create workplaces where everyone can thrive and where good inclusion becomes good business
